The Crisp-Ellert Art Museum and Flagler College are pleased to present “Shelter,” an exhibition of photographs by Mark Ruwedel that will include works from his series “Desert Houses,” “Dog Houses,” and “Dusk.” The exhibition kicks off on Thursday, Jan. 12 at 7 pm with a conversation between the artist and Flagler Assistant Professor of Art History Dr. Chris Balaschak. An opening reception will be held on Friday, Jan 13 from 5 until 9 pm, and the exhibition will be on view through Feb. 24, 2012. For over 25 years, Mark Ruwedel has photographed the open landscapes of western North America. His interest in documenting evidence of the West’s ancient inhabitants, as well as relics of the great industrial race to conquer the West, has resulted in an impressive photographic record of the way humankind has altered and adapted to the natural landscape.

space:eight is proud to announce the exhibit 'Paper Chase' by Atlanta artists TindelMichi. Paper Chase is a new body of work that explores spontaneous collage and the ideas of recycle, reuse and repurpose. The show was created expressly for space:eight and both artists will be in attendance at the opening party.TindelMichi is John Tindel and Michi Meko a collaborative duo working together to create a unique aesthetic influenced by the Southern region of the United States.Their work is a direct reflection of growing up in a newer, urbanized, and more racially sensitive South than of the past. Still haunted by history’s ghost, their interest is in narratives, symbols and objects. Graphic painting styles and site specific installations commingle with heritage, rituals, daily visual stimuli and design to collage the imagination into dreamlike landscapes. They have combined their vernaculars to develop cryptic phrases and developed a catalog of symbolic elements that continue to appear in the works. Under the guise of humor and wit, they closely examine and question stories and objects that harness the powers of racial division in America.'Paper Chase' Art Exhibit opening will take place Friday February 3, 2012 5pm - 11pm.
